Understanding Boost Leaks

Boost leaks can significantly hinder the performance of your A90 Supra after a turbo upgrade. They occur when there is an unintended escape of compressed air from the intake system, leading to a loss of power and efficiency.

  • Check all hoses and connections for wear or damage.
  • Inspect the intercooler for cracks or loose fittings.
  • Use a smoke test to identify leaks in the intake system.

How to Fix Boost Leaks

To fix boost leaks, start by visually inspecting all components of the intake system. Replace any damaged hoses or clamps and ensure all connections are tight. If you identify a leak using a smoke test, seal it with appropriate automotive sealant or replace the affected component.

Addressing Overboost Issues

Overboost occurs when the turbocharger produces more boost pressure than the engine can handle. This can lead to engine knock, premature wear, and catastrophic failure.

  • Check the wastegate for proper function.
  • Ensure the boost controller is set correctly.
  • Monitor boost levels with a gauge.

How to Correct Overboost

To correct overboost, first, verify that the wastegate is operating correctly. If it is stuck, replace it or adjust its settings. Additionally, recalibrate your boost controller to prevent excessive boost levels. Regularly monitoring boost levels will help you catch any issues early.

Turbo Lag and Its Solutions

Turbo lag can be a frustrating issue after upgrading your A90 Supra turbo. It refers to the delay between pressing the accelerator and the turbo providing boost.

  • Upgrade to a larger turbo with a quicker spool.
  • Consider installing a twin-scroll turbocharger.
  • Optimize your engine tuning for better throttle response.

Reducing Turbo Lag

To reduce turbo lag, consider upgrading to a larger turbo that spools quicker, or switch to a twin-scroll turbocharger, which can improve responsiveness. Additionally, optimizing your engine’s tuning can help enhance throttle response and minimize lag.

Exhaust Backpressure Issues

Excessive exhaust backpressure can limit the performance of your turbocharged A90 Supra. It can occur due to restrictive exhaust components or improper installation.

  • Inspect the exhaust system for restrictions.
  • Upgrade to a larger diameter exhaust system.
  • Ensure proper installation of all exhaust components.

Fixing Exhaust Backpressure

To fix exhaust backpressure issues, inspect your exhaust system for any restrictions, such as bends or blockages. Upgrading to a larger diameter exhaust system can help alleviate backpressure. Additionally, ensure that all exhaust components are installed correctly to maximize flow.

Fuel Delivery Problems

After upgrading the turbo, fuel delivery issues can arise, leading to lean conditions and potential engine damage. It’s crucial to ensure that your fuel system can support the increased power demands.

  • Upgrade the fuel pump to a higher capacity model.
  • Install larger fuel injectors.
  • Check for fuel line restrictions.

Improving Fuel Delivery

To improve fuel delivery, consider upgrading your fuel pump to a higher capacity model and installing larger fuel injectors to meet the increased fuel demands. Additionally, inspect your fuel lines for any restrictions that could affect flow.
